The proprietary Real3D chips generate substantial heat. Decades of thermal cycling cause the solder joints beneath these BGA (Ball Grid Array) chips to crack, permanently killing the board.

When the Model 3 launched, home consoles were firmly in the 32-bit/64-bit era. The Sony PlayStation, Sega Saturn, and Nintendo 64 were fighting for market share, struggling to push a few hundred thousand polygons per second with rudimentary texture mapping.

The Sega Model 3 represents a pinnacle era of arcade history, delivering groundbreaking 3D graphics in the mid-to-late 1990s through legendary titles like Super GT (Scud Race) , Daytona USA 2 , and Star Wars Trilogy Arcade . For years, preserving and emulating these massive, complex games presented a massive technical challenge. Today, the landscape of Sega Model 3 emulation has shifted dramatically, thanks to breakthroughs in emulation software and new community-driven archive projects.
